Factors Influencing Construction Clients’/Contractors’ Choice of Subcontractors in Nigeria

~ C666db3a72aa76e711befd3270f4d91a.200x200
Labour has been regarded in construction industry as very essential because it is the one that combines all other resources in order to produce the various construction products. Studies in the Nigerian construction industry have however shown that labour costs vary widely within the industry and that labour management has remained one of the most contributing factors to construction...
 
Published at Mediterranean Journal of Social Sciences, Mediterranean Centre of Social and Educational Research,Italy.2(2), 279-286.
